The Bavarian Inn Lodge, located in Frankenmuth, MI, is a family-friendly destination celebrated for its unique Bavarian theme and extensive recreational offerings. It features a large indoor water park known as the Family Fun Center, which includes multiple pools, water slides, and play areas, making it a popular choice for families and vacationers seeking a fun and engaging stay in 'Michigan's Little Bavaria'.
The lodge typically features a heated indoor pool maintained at 78 degrees Fahrenheit, an 88-degree Family Fun Pool, and whirlpools often heated to around 90 degrees Fahrenheit.
